At its heart, blockchain is about trust and transparency without intermediaries. This disruption has far-reaching implications. Consider the financial sector. Decentralized Finance (DeFi) is not merely an alternative to traditional banking; it’s a complete reimagining. Through smart contracts, automated agreements that execute when predefined conditions are met, users can lend, borrow, trade, and earn interest on their digital assets directly, often with greater efficiency and lower fees than their centralized counterparts. For those with capital, participating in DeFi protocols can yield significant returns through staking, yield farming, and providing liquidity. These aren't guaranteed windfalls; they involve risks, including smart contract vulnerabilities and impermanent loss in liquidity pools. However, for the informed investor, the potential for passive income and capital appreciation is substantial, offering a direct stake in the future of financial services.
Beyond finance, the burgeoning world of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s) has captured the public imagination, demonstrating yet another facet of blockchain's profit potential. While initially associated with digital art, NFTs are proving to be versatile digital certificates of ownership for a wide array of assets – from virtual real estate and in-game items to ticketing and intellectual property rights. For creators, NFTs offer a direct channel to monetize their work, retain royalties on secondary sales, and build direct relationships with their audience. For collectors and investors, owning NFTs can mean acquiring unique digital assets with the potential for appreciation, access to exclusive communities, or utility within digital worlds. The market, while volatile, highlights how blockchain can create verifiable digital scarcity and ownership, unlocking new forms of value creation and exchange.

The rise of dec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s) is another revolutionary aspect. DAOs are essentially blockchain-governed communities that operate on smart contracts, allowing members to collectively make decisions about the organization's future, treasury, and development. Participating in DAOs can offer profit potential through governance token ownership, which often grants voting rights and a share in the organization's success. It also represents an opportunity to be part of shaping new digital communities and ventures, aligning personal interests with the collective goals of the DAO.

The utility token is another crucial component of the blockchain profit potential. Unlike security tokens that represent ownership in an asset, utility tokens are designed to grant access to a specific product or service within a blockchain-based ecosystem. Projects often issue utility tokens to fund development, and these tokens can appreciate in value as the platform gains traction and user adoption increases. Holding and utilizing these tokens can provide access to premium features, reduced fees, or governance rights, all of which can translate into economic benefits. For investors, identifying promising projects with strong utility token models requires careful analysis of the project's use case, the demand for its services, and the token's scarcity and distribution mechanisms.

The concept of tokenization is also expanding beyond cryptocurrencies and NFTs. Real-world assets, such as real estate, fine art, or even carbon credits, are being tokenized on blockchains. This process breaks down ownership into smaller, tradable digital tokens, making illiquid assets more accessible and liquid. For investors, this democratizes access to high-value assets, allowing for fractional ownership and easier trading. For asset owners, it can unlock capital and provide new avenues for monetization. The potential for tokenized assets to revolutionize traditional investment markets is immense, offering new profit streams for both issuers and investors.

Tokenomics: The Economic Backbone of DeSci
Tokenomics refers to the economic model that governs the creation, distribution, and utilization of tokens within a decentralized system. In the context of DeSci Open Research Tokenization Models, tokenomics plays a crucial role in incentivizing participation and ensuring fair distribution of rewards. Researchers can earn tokens for their contributions, which can be used to fund their projects, access premium research resources, or even trade with other stakeholders. This economic framework not only motivates scientists to collaborate but also ensures that the benefits of their work are equitably shared.
